Meditating on the God who Cares for Us

Today we have a number of passages for meditation that speak of God as our Helper.  May we be emboldened to cast our cares upon Him (1 Peter 5:7)!

            1. Deuteronomy 33:26-27 “There is no one like the God of Jeshurun, Who rides the heavens to help you, And in His excellency on the clouds. 27 The eternal God is your refuge, And underneath are the everlasting arms; He will thrust out the enemy from before you, And will say, ‘Destroy!’

            2.       Psalm 33:18  Behold, the eye of the Lord is on those who fear Him, On those who hope in His mercy,

            3.       Psalm 34:15  The eyes of the Lord are on the righteous, And His ears are open to their cry.

            4.       Psalm 103:13-14  As a father pities his children, So the Lord pities those who fear Him. 14 For He knows our frame; He remembers that we are dust.

            5.       Psalm 142:4-5  Look on my right hand and see, For there is no one who acknowledges me; Refuge has failed me; No one cares for my soul. 5 I cried out to You, O Lord: I said, “You are my refuge, My portion in the land of the living.

            6.       Isa. 40:31: But those who wait on the Lord shall renew their strength ...

            7.       Isaiah 46:4 “ Even to your old age, I am He, And even to gray hairs I will carry you! I have made, and I will bear; Even I will carry, and will deliver you.

            8.       Zechariah 2:8  For thus says the Lord of hosts: “He sent Me after glory, to the nations which plunder you; for he who touches you touches the apple of His eye.

            9.       Matthew 10:30 But the very hairs of your head are all numbered.

            10.     Mark 4:38  But He was in the stern, asleep on a pillow. And they awoke Him and said to Him, “Teacher, do You not care that we are perishing?”

            11.     Luke 12:30-32 For all these things the nations of the world seek after, and your Father knows that you need these things. 31 But seek the kingdom of God, and all these things shall be added to you. 32 “Do not fear, little flock, for it is your Father’s good pleasure to give you the kingdom.

            12.     John 10:13-15 The hireling flees because he is a hireling and does not care about the sheep. 14. I am the good shepherd ... 15. I lay down My life for the sheep.

            13. Psalm 121:1-2: I will lift up my eyes to the hills from whence comes my help?  My help comes from the LORD who made heaven and earth.

            14. Isaiah 41:10: Fear not, for I am with you; be not dismayed, for I am your God.  I will strengthen you, yes, I will help you, I will uphold you with My righteous right hand.

            15. Hebrews 13:5-6: Let your conduct be without covetousness; be content with such things as you have.  For He Himself has said, I will never leave you nor forsake you.  So we may boldly say: The LORD is my helper; I will not fear. What can man do to me?
